This
short course serves as a hands-on introduction to the fundamentals of sound,
working with microphones and audio mixing consoles and the audio recording process
from the recording stage to the processing of the recorded signals for playback.
Students will be given the opportunity to work together and learn to use equipments
that will enable them to perform these tasks and will gain an understanding
to the work involved in recording sound.
Subjects: Introduction to sound, Audio recording and mixing
consoles, Basic microphones and miking techniques, Basic multitrack recording
and mixdown
Next Intake: monthly from January 2006
Pre-requisite: 17 years of age
Duration : 1 month, 6 Hours per Week
Certificate: SAE Basic Recording Certificate
